About the Show:
Dis-Missed is an operatic retelling of the 2024 cultural moment sparked by the musical “beef” between Kendrick Lamar and Drake. Rather than a literal replication, the work reimagines this high-profile artistic rivalry as a study in ego, identity, and public discourse. The text draws inspiration from the original materials, while the music is fully improvised, exploring dissonance, power, and lyrical tension in real time. Please note: the performance contains some strong language.
Featured Artists
Thomas Helton – Composer, cellist, and librettist. A visionary in experimental and improvisational music, Helton is celebrated for his boundary-pushing compositions and leadership of the ensemble Relative Dissonance.
Ermelinda Cuellar – Mezzo-soprano known for her expressive storytelling and vocal versatility. Cuellar appears regularly with opera companies and chamber ensembles throughout Texas and beyond.
Danielle Reich – Soprano with a background spanning jazz, classical, and contemporary genres. Her fearless performance style and vocal agility make her a dynamic presence on stage.
Musicians – Relative Dissonance
Sonia Flores (double bass), Aaron Bielish (viola), Mike Mizma (percussion), Danny Kamins (bass clarinet/contra alto clarinet), Chapman Welch (piano), and Thomas Helton (cello).
